The European Nightcrawler, the larger cousin of the red wiggler, is simply as starved and likewise creates a great bait worm. However it likes a little bit of a cooler environment than the red wiggler. The African Nightcrawler is a large composting worm and makes a stunning, granular actors.


The Indian Blue is ravenous, but also chooses a warmer climate and it also exhibits a tendency to escape the bin. The red wiggler is a durable worm and isn't as choosy about its environment. I like to call it the Ford Taurus of vermicomposting worms; you won't brag to your hardcore composting pals that you own them, but they will offer you well.

When the heavy walleyes proceed to the big-water shoals in the late summertime, attempt going after them with a bucktail jig and a 1-inch pinch of nightcrawler. The lure covers the hook point, disperses weeds, and uses a preference of prey. With nothing dangling or flapping, it continues to be protected regardless of present, casts, or enthusiastic panfish.


Whether you're wading or fishing from a boat, drifting worms is just one of the excellent searching strategies for larger rivers. For trout, a spade-dug, 4-inch garden worm is the appropriate size; for bass, walleyes, and steelhead, a nightcrawler may be a much better option. The key is to drift the lure via feeding and holding locations due to the fact that fish in current are not going to ferret out the bait, as they may in still water.




Strikes will certainly come as a sharp yank instead of a pull or rap. Fish the shifts: mouths of tributaries, bank-side slicks, and the sides of large swimming pools. Here's just how to maintain a worm box: Cut a sheet of CDX-grade plywood, which is made with water-resistant adhesives, to your measurements. Accomplish together and drill a loads 12-inch openings in all-time low for drainage.

Include a few hundred worms and feed them two times a week. Maintain the bed linen moist yet not wet. On the menu: lettuce, fruit and veggie waste, and the occasional nongreasy surplus.


Similar to veggie scraps, you can take your used coffee premises and include them to a worm box. Worms love consuming coffee grounds. With the ideal conditions and damp, healthy dirt, worms can reside in a container of dirt for around 3 weeks. Store out of straight sunlight and keep at a temperature between 50 and 80 degrees.
